First-aid measures

Emergency measure - Inhalation: Remove patient to fresh air. Symptomatic treatment.

Emergency measure - Eyes: Rinse immediately with plenty of water for at least 15

minutes.

Emergency measure - Skin: Wash with plenty of water. If irritation persists, seek

medical attention.

Emergency measure - Ingestion: Seek medical attention

Fire-fighting measures

Recommended extinguishing agent: Water spray, carbon dioxide, dry powder or foam may be used.

Product arising from burning: Products of combustion may contain oxides of carbon and

nitrogen together with metal oxide smoke.

Product determined by test: N

Protective equipment: Protective clothing and a self contained breathing apparatus

should be worn.

Accidental release measures

Emergency measures in case of spillage: Wear suitable protective clothing (see 2.3.1). Take up spill

using suitable inorganic absorbent material. Collect spill

and transfer to suitable labelled containers. Dispose of by

incineration in accordance with local regulations. Wash

spill site with water.

Handling and storage

Handling: Observe the usual precautions for handling organic

chemicals. Ensure adequate ventilation. Wear suitable butyl

rubber gloves, safety goggles and respirator.

Storage: Store in tightly closed containers.

Packaging of the substance and or preparation: Ink jet printer cartridges and 250 ml high density

polyethylene bottles.

Disposal considerations

Industry - Possibility of recovery/recycling: Recovery for recycling is not possible

Industry - Possibility of neutralisation: None known

Industry - Possibility of destruction: controlled discharge: The substance can be disposed of at a landfill facility.

(A650)

Industry - Possibility of destruction - incineration: Recommended method at a suitable facility. Waste gas

treatment to remove oxides of nitrogen and metal oxide smoke

should be fitted. (A661)

Industry - Possibility of destruction - water purification: Not recommended.

Public at large - Possibility of recovery/recycling: Recovery from print cartridges is not feasible.

Public at large - Possibility of neutralisation: Not applicable.

Public at large - Possibility of destruction - others: Ink cartridges containing the substance may be disposed of

with domestic waste.
